Property Description

major roads US Highway 34 (O Street) center description Enclosed, one-level center and 66th Street anchors JCPenney, Dillard’s and Dick’s Sporting Goods total sf 937,300 key tenants H&M, Forever 21, Maurices, Victoria’s Secret, PINK, Buckle, # of stores 77 American Eagle Outfitters, Granite City Food & Brewery, and # of parking 4,400 David’s Bridal
